About 2 Hopewell Gardens

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

2 Hopewell Gardens is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Beighton, Norwich, Norwich (NR13 3LB). It has a recorded floor area of 82 m² (around 883 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(May 2014) shows an E (score 49),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The rating has held steady at E across 3 certificates since February 2013.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Very Good and window efficiency went from Average to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or and main heating d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 90), a 3-band jump.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from May 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include outbuildings.

Across 1999–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 15.9%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£226,000 sits 55.9% above the 2013 sale of £145,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£164/sq ft) was about 22.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. 13 years since the last transfer (August 2013).
